Definitions of umber word

  • noun umber an earth consisting chiefly of a hydrated oxide of iron and some oxide of manganese, used in its natural state as a brown pigment (raw umber) or, after heating, as a reddish-brown pigment (burnt umber) 1
  • noun umber the color of such a pigment; dark dusky brown or dark reddish brown. 1
  • noun umber Ichthyology. the European grayling, Thymallus thymallus. 1
  • noun umber North England Dialect. shade; shadow. 1
  • adjective umber of the color umber. 1
  • verb with object umber to color with or as if with umber. 1

Origin of umber

First appearance:

before 1250
One of the 11% oldest English words
1250-1300; Middle English umbre, umber shade, shadow < Old French umbre < Latin umbra; in sense “earth” < French terre d'ombre or Italian terra di ombra
